The story goes that the Scissor Man wanted to be happy forever, so he snipped the corners of his mouth into a wide, jagged smile. Now he's a ghost who haunts Sam's school. If you meet him you must answer his question. Your fate depends on your answer. But it's just a story, right? Papercuts is an eerie and haunting series written to appeal to students aged 13+ who are intimidated by full-length novels. These sinister titles have a reading age of 8-9 and an accessible word count of 5,000-6,000. Written by respected and accomplished authors, they are packed with horror and elements of the supernatural. But be warned, they're not for the faint-hearted!

Tim Collins is originally from Manchester, but now lives in London. He is the author of over thirty books including Wimpy Vampire, Cosmic Colin and Dorkius Maximus. His books have been translated into over thirty languages and he has won awards in the UK and Germany.
